如何高效汇总多个Excel工作簿?如何避免数据错乱?
作者:佚名|分类:EXCEL|浏览:53|发布时间:2025-03-17 02:06:37
如何高效汇总多个Excel工作簿?如何避免数据错乱?
在现代社会,Excel已经成为我们日常工作和生活中不可或缺的工具。随着工作量的增加,我们可能会遇到需要汇总多个Excel工作簿的情况。如何高效地完成这项工作,同时避免数据错乱,成为了一个重要的问题。本文将为您详细解答如何高效汇总多个Excel工作簿,以及如何避免数据错乱。
一、如何高效汇总多个Excel工作簿
1. 使用Excel的“合并工作簿”功能
Excel提供了一个非常实用的功能——合并工作簿。通过这个功能,我们可以将多个工作簿合并成一个工作簿,从而实现高效汇总。以下是具体操作步骤:
(1)打开Excel,点击“文件”菜单,选择“打开”,然后选择需要合并的工作簿。
(2)在打开的工作簿中,点击“数据”选项卡,找到“合并工作簿”按钮,点击它。
(3)在弹出的“合并工作簿”对话框中,选择需要合并的工作簿,点击“确定”。
(4)在弹出的“合并工作簿”对话框中,选择合并方式,如“按行合并”或“按列合并”,点击“确定”。
(5)此时,所有选定的工作簿将合并成一个工作簿,您可以根据需要对其进行编辑和整理。
2. 使用VBA编写宏
如果您需要频繁地汇总多个工作簿,可以使用VBA编写宏来自动完成这项工作。以下是VBA代码示例:
```vba
Sub 合并工作簿()
Dim wb As Workbook
Dim ws As Worksheet
Dim i As Integer
' 创建一个新的工作簿
Set wb = Workbooks.Add
' 遍历所有工作簿
For i = 1 To Application.Workbooks.Count
' 打开工作簿
Application.Workbooks(i).Activate
' 复制工作表
For Each ws In Application.Worksheets
ws.Copy After:=wb.Sheets(wb.Sheets.Count)
Next ws
Next i
' 保存合并后的工作簿
wb.SaveAs "合并后的工作簿.xlsx"
End Sub
```
二、如何避免数据错乱
1. 保持数据格式一致
在汇总多个工作簿时,保持数据格式一致是非常重要的。以下是一些常见的数据格式:
(1)日期格式:确保所有工作簿中的日期格式一致,如“年/月/日”或“月-日-年”。
(2)数字格式:确保所有工作簿中的数字格式一致,如“整数”、“小数”等。
(3)文本格式:确保所有工作簿中的文本格式一致,如字体、字号、颜色等。
2. 使用数据验证
在汇总多个工作簿时,使用数据验证可以帮助我们避免数据错乱。以下是一些常见的数据验证方法:
(1)设置数据范围:在单元格中设置数据范围,确保输入的数据在指定范围内。
(2)设置数据类型:在单元格中设置数据类型,如“整数”、“文本”等,确保输入的数据符合指定类型。
(3)设置数据列表:在单元格中设置数据列表,确保输入的数据在列表中。
3. 使用公式和函数
在汇总多个工作簿时,使用公式和函数可以帮助我们快速处理数据,避免数据错乱。以下是一些常用的公式和函数:
(1)SUM函数:用于计算多个单元格中的数值总和。
(2)AVERAGE函数:用于计算多个单元格中的数值平均值。
(3)COUNT函数:用于计算多个单元格中的数值个数。
(4)IF函数:用于根据条件判断返回不同的值。
三、相关问答
1. 问:合并工作簿时,如何避免数据重复?
答:在合并工作簿之前,可以先对每个工作簿中的数据进行去重处理,然后再进行合并。
2. 问:如何批量修改多个工作簿中的数据格式?
答:可以使用VBA编写宏来自动批量修改多个工作簿中的数据格式。
3. 问:如何快速查找和替换多个工作簿中的数据?
答:可以使用Excel的“查找和替换”功能,同时勾选“查找和替换”对话框中的“搜索整个工作簿”选项。
4. 问:如何将多个工作簿中的数据合并到一个工作表中?
答:可以使用Excel的“数据透视表”功能,将多个工作簿中的数据合并到一个工作表中。
总结
通过以上方法,我们可以高效地汇总多个Excel工作簿,并避免数据错乱。在实际操作中,我们还需要根据具体情况进行调整和优化,以达到最佳效果。